A devastating explosion reported near Zero Point in Balochistan’s Khuzdar district claimed the lives of four children and left 38 others injured when a school bus was targeted early Wednesday morning, officials confirmed.

Khuzdar Deputy Commissioner Yasir Iqbal Dashti said the blast struck as the bus carrying schoolchildren passed through the area. 

Rescue teams and law enforcement agencies swiftly rushed to the scene, transported the injured to the Combined Military Hospital (CMH) in Khuzdar for medical treatment.

Authorities cordoned off the area and launched an investigation to determine the nature and source of the blast. “Evidence is being collected from the site of the explosion,” DC Dashti said, adding that security measures have been tightened in and around the district.
